INODCION An exhibiion (i.e., rade fairs), which is defined as displaying exhibiors producs o visiors and he press [2][8], conribues o he economy in many counries. In addiion, he exhibiion indusry plays an imporan role as he effecive sales and markeing ools [13]. However, he exhibiion indusry recenly sands a he crossroads of change by he adven of new informaion and communicaion echnologies. hus exhibiion organizers have o coninuously seek and adop new echnologies o generae value for heir shows. he inroducion of ubiquious echnologies in he exhibiion indusry enables exhibiion organizers o have a lo of opporuniies for improving value of exhibiion service. he exhibiion organizers can help he visiors o find he informaion hey are looking for and guide hem o he exhibi boohs hey wan o see by adopion of he ubiquious echnology. However, he exising recommender sysems in he ubiquious exhibiion environmen can reflec a visior s dynamic preference since hose sysems uilize informaion of he pre-inpued exhibi booh. As a soluion o such a problem, we sugges a recommendaion mehodology based on a Bayesian nework for our guidance in he ubiquious exhibiion environmen. Firs, a Bayesian nework is used o reflec a visior s dynamic preference on he exhibi booh over ime because a Bayesian nework provides causal influence. Second, conex informaion is used o recommend a suiable exhibi booh o a visior s preference a he proper ime. In his sudy, locaion is used as conex informaion. II. ELAED WOK A. ecommender sysem in he exhibiion environmen As recommendaion service in he exhibiion environmen, one may refer o service provided for he personalized our guidance or exhibiion. Mos of he recommender sysems focus on building our guidance a exhibiion hall [1] [14] [10][12]. hose sysems use conex informaion for recommending proper our guidance o a visior s preference a he proper ime. For example, CyberGuide [1], which is a mobile conex-aware our guide, provides visiors wih roue and direcion based on heir locaion and orienaion. C-Map [14], which is he conexaware mobile assisan projec, provides visiors wih our guidance based on locaion and individual ineress a exhibiions. mexpess [10], which is a par of a Europeanfunded projec for supporing and faciliaing he professional exhibiion indusry in a conex-aware manner, offers a navigaion plan based on visiors locaion. And Wireless Exhibiion Guide [12] provides navigaion service for reaching a visior-defined poin a exhibiion. Some recommender sysems focus on providing he personalized exhibiion. Cornelis e al [] proposed a mehodology for recommending rade exhibiion. I adops fuzzy logic for capuring he relaionships beween users and iems. Guo and Lu [] developed Smar rade Exhibiion Finder for suggesing he suiable inernaional rade V1-280

2 exhibiion o paricular businesses by inegraing he echniques of semanic similariy and he radiional collaboraive filering. However, he exising recommender sysems in he exhibiion environmen are saic since hey uilize he preinpued exhibi booh. herefore hey need o reflec a visior s dynamic preference on he exhibi booh over ime. Overall Procedure he proposed mehodology consiss of he following five seps shown in Fig 2. In he firs sep, we preprocess daa o be colleced from he ubiquious exhibiion environmen for exracing a visior s preference on he exhibi booh. We assume ha he ime spen in fron of he paricular exhibi booh is he crucial indicaor [11]. In he second sep, we idenify he visiors behavior sequences as ime passes. hese visiors behaviors are profiled as a rajecory, which makes i possible o rack he dynamics of visiors behaviors. In he hird sepayesian probabiliies are calculaed based on he rajecory of visiors behaviors. And hen we consruc Bayesian neworks using he rajecory. In he fourh sep, we compue similariy beween rajecory of he arge visior and ha of he ohers during he previous m exhibi boohs before. And hen, we generae he op-n exhibi boohs ha he arge visior is mos likely o see in he Bayesian nework. B. Preprocessing We idenify a visior s preference on he exhibi booh in he preprocessing sep. In general, he ime spen in fron of he paricular exhibi booh is imporan o idenify a visior s preference [11]. If he ime spen in fron of he paricular exhibi booh is shor, i may be assumed ha he visior doesn prefer he exhibi booh. herefore we assume ha he visior is ineresed in he booh if a visior spen much ime in fron of he paricular exhibi booh.
